Aurea M. Figueroa, 81, of Aurora, passed away September 2, 2015.
She was born March 1, 1934 in Naranjito, Puerto Rico, the daughter of Inocencio Morales and Serafina Torres. She was a graduate of Academia Santa Teresita High School. On August 1, 1958 she married Alfonso Figueroa, of Naranjito, Puerto Rico. They lived together in Bayamon, Puerto Rico, before relocating to Aurora, Colorado in 1992.
Aurea was a wonderful wife, mother and a friend. She loved to cook, take care of her family and visiting garages sales on the weekends.
Throughout her life, she maintained a sweet and simple demeanor.
Before her illness, she loved working in the yard and taking care of her beautiful flowers. She had a unwavering faith in God, a woman of faith and the heart of her family.
